What is the difference between Republicans and Democrats?

Traditionally, Republicans represent the status quo and are conservatives. They favor businesses and don't want much government interference in making money.
Democrats aren't happy with the status quo and are liberals. They favor labor and human rights. They believe that the federal government can help solve many of society's problems.
